/**
* This core servlet extends the java http servlet with frequently
* used GAE/GD features.
*
* It also serves the special files "/version.txt" (gap data version)
* and "/system.txt" (system properties).  System txt service may
* disabled by an override in a subclass, however version txt service
* is intended common to all instances.
*/
public class Servlet
    extends javax.servlet.http.HttpServlet
    implements Service,
               gap.data.DataInheritance.Notation
{

    protected final static String QuoteJson(String string){
        if (null == string)
            return null;
        else {
            StringBuilder re = new StringBuilder();
            char[] cary = string.toCharArray();
            for (int cc = 0, count = cary.length; cc < count; cc++){
                char ch = cary[cc];
                switch (ch){
                case '\b':
                    re.append("\\b");
                    break;
                case '\r':
                    re.append("\\r");
                    break;
                case '\n':
                    re.append("\\n");
                    break;
                case '\t':
                    re.append("\\t");
                    break;
                case '\f':
                    re.append("\\f");
                    break;
                case '"':
                    re.append("\\\"");
                    break;
                case '\\':
                    re.append("\\\\");
                    break;
                case '/':
                    re.append("\\/");
                    break;
                case 0x2028:
                case 0x2029:
                    break;
                default:
                    int code = ch;
                    if ((0x20 > code)||(0x7e < code && 0xa0 > code))
                        break;
                    else if (0x7e < code){

                        re.append("\\u")
                            .append(HEX[(code >>> 12) & 0xf])
                            .append(HEX[(code >>> 8) & 0xf])
                            .append(HEX[(code >>> 4) & 0xf])
                            .append(HEX[code & 0xf]);
                        break;
                    }
                    else {
                        re.append(ch);
                        break;
                    }
                }
            }
            return re.toString();
        }
    }
    private static final char[] HEX = {
        '0', '1', '2', '3', '4', '5', '6', '7', '8', '9', 'a', 'b', 'c', 'd', 'e', 'f'
    };
